在区块链技术的演进过程中,Layer2解决方案的出现为解决以太坊等主流区块链网络的高昂交易费用和扩展性问题提供了新的思路。Layer2技术通过在Layer1(如以太坊)之上构建额外的层,来优化和扩展区块链的性能。其中,混合共识机制是Layer2技术中的一个关键组成部分,它结合了不同共识算法的优点,旨在加速区块链的发展。以下将深入探讨混合共识机制在Layer2技术中的应用及其对区块链发展的推动作用。
混合共识机制概述
什么是共识机制?
共识机制是区块链网络中确保所有节点达成一致意见的算法。在区块链中,共识机制负责验证交易、创建新区块并添加到链上。不同的共识机制有不同的特点和适用场景。
混合共识机制的定义
混合共识机制是指在区块链网络中结合两种或两种以上的共识算法,以实现更高效、更安全的共识过程。这种机制通常结合了工作量证明(Proof of Work, PoW)和权益证明(Proof of Stake, PoS)等算法的优点。
Layer2技术与混合共识机制
Layer2技术简介
Layer2技术是在Layer1之上构建的额外层,它通过将计算和存储任务从Layer1转移到Layer2,来减轻Layer1的负担。Layer2技术包括状态通道、侧链、状态树等不同形式。
混合共识机制在Layer2中的应用
在Layer2中,混合共识机制可以应用于以下几种场景:
状态通道:状态通道通过在链下处理交易,只在链上结算最终状态,从而降低交易费用和提高交易速度。在状态通道中,混合共识机制可以用于确保链下交易的安全性。
侧链:侧链允许在主链之外运行,但与主链保持同步。在侧链中,混合共识机制可以用于实现更高效的共识过程。
状态树:状态树是一种数据结构,用于存储区块链中的所有状态信息。在状态树中,混合共识机制可以用于优化状态信息的验证过程。
混合共识机制的优势
提高效率
混合共识机制结合了不同算法的优点,可以在保证安全性的同时提高交易速度和降低交易费用。
增强安全性
通过结合不同的共识算法,混合共识机制可以提供更全面的安全保障,降低网络攻击的风险。
提高可扩展性
混合共识机制可以适应不同的网络规模和需求,提高区块链的可扩展性。
案例分析
以下是一些应用混合共识机制的Layer2项目案例:
Optimism:Optimism是一个基于以太坊的Layer2解决方案,它使用乐观重放(Optimistic Rollups)技术,并结合了PoS和PoW共识机制。
Arbitrum:Arbitrum是一个基于以太坊的Layer2解决方案,它使用Rollups技术,并通过混合共识机制确保链下交易的安全性。
** zkRollups**:zkRollups是一种Layer2技术,它使用零知识证明(Zero-Knowledge Proofs)来验证链下交易,并通过混合共识机制提高交易速度。
总结
混合共识机制是Layer2技术中的一个重要组成部分,它通过结合不同的共识算法,为区块链网络提供了更高的效率、安全性和可扩展性。随着Layer2技术的不断发展,混合共识机制有望在加速区块链发展的过程中发挥更大的作用。
